Develop and manage the unit's staffing plan and oversee coverage of shifts, including call-ins and emergencies. Lead new staff orientation and ensure compliance with policies, procedures, and regulatory standards. Facilitate interviews, probationary reviews, and annual performance evaluations for unit staff. Support staff retention efforts and foster a positive work environment through mentorship and team-building.
Unit Operations and Quality Assurance (25%)
Conduct daily rounds and ensure quality care for all residents, promptly addressing any concerns or changes in condition. Coordinate weekly and quarterly quality assurance checks, participating in department-wide initiatives. Oversee the unit's cleanliness and upkeep to meet Nursing Department standards and maintain a safe, welcoming environment. Ensure adequate par stock for supplies on the unit and communicate needs to maintain efficiency.
Care Coordination and Resident Advocacy (15%)
Participate in resident care planning meetings, advocating for resident needs and adjusting care plans as needed. Act as a liaison for hospice care and other specialized services to enhance residents' quality of life. Uphold resident rights and respond to concerns with empathy and professionalism, fostering a supportive care environment.
Compliance and Training (10%)
Follow all HIPAA privacy regulations, maintaining confidentiality for residents and staff. Attend all mandatory in-services, meetings, and training sessions to ensure compliance with facility standards and regulatory updates. Demonstrate a commitment to compassionate, customer-focused care to ensure residents' satisfaction and uphold the organization's values.
Administrative and Reporting Responsibilities (10%)
Prepare and submit payroll reports, weekly staffing reports, and budget reviews for management. Maintain an organized communication book, documenting relevant updates and directives for unit staff. Ensure accurate documentation, meeting regulatory and quality standards, and maintain survey-readiness.
Leadership and Team Collaboration (10%)
Serve as a resource for staff, supporting clinical and administrative needs, and facilitating open communication. Attend committee meetings and participate in policy development and standards review, completing assignments as required. Act as a weekend resource manager on a rotating basis to support facility-wide operations and resident needs.
Other Duties as Assigned (5%) Qualifications
Education: Graduate of an accredited school of nursing. Licensure: Current RN license in the state of practice. Certification: Maintain current CPR certification. Experience: Minimum two (2) years' experience as an RN. Experience in a long-term care or skilled nursing facility preferred. Management experience preferred. Skills: Knowledge of nursing and medical practices, regulatory guidelines for long-term care, and experience with staff supervision. Excellent organizational skills, with the ability to prioritize tasks and work independently. Strong leadership and interpersonal skills to effectively communicate with residents, families, and interdisciplinary teams.
Physical Requirements
Ability to lift, turn, move and transport residents, and perform physically demanding tasks such as bending, walking, and standing for extended periods. Ability to lift up to 75 pounds. Capacity to handle stressful situations and respond to emergencies calmly and effectively. Work is performed in a healthcare environment, with exposure to infectious diseases, bodily fluids, and potentially hazardous materials. Must be able to work various shifts, including weekends, holidays, and overtime as needed.
